Abstract

Procedure for carrying out ring closure reactions in high-boiling point solvents in the temperature range of 200 to 360ºC with separation of a partial molecule, characterized in that the starting compound is heated, molten or in solution in a solvent of appropriate high boiling point, and mixed with a larger amount, heated to 240 to 360ºC, of the high boiling point solvent, cyclization is carried out at the resulting mixing temperature of 200 to 350ºC and then the reaction mixture after which the product is recovered from the solvents.
